import class Basics.ObservabilityScope
import struct Basics.InternalError
import struct Basics.AbsolutePath
import struct LLBuildManifest.TestDiscoveryTool
import struct LLBuildManifest.TestEntryPointTool
import struct PackageGraph.ModulesGraph
@_spi(SwiftPMInternal)
import struct PackageGraph.ResolvedPackage
@_spi(SwiftPMInternal)
import struct PackageGraph.ResolvedProduct
@_spi(SwiftPMInternal)
import struct PackageGraph.ResolvedModule
import struct PackageModel.Sources
import class PackageModel.SwiftModule
import class PackageModel.Module
import struct SPMBuildCore.BuildParameters
import protocol TSCBasic.FileSystem
extension BuildPlan {
static func makeDerivedTestTargets(
testProducts: [(product: ResolvedProduct, buildDescription: ProductBuildDescription)],
destinationBuildParameters: BuildParameters,
toolsBuildParameters: BuildParameters,
shouldDisableSandbox: Bool,
_ fileSystem: FileSystem,
_ observabilityScope: ObservabilityScope
) throws -> [(product: ResolvedProduct, discoveryTargetBuildDescription: SwiftModuleBuildDescription?, entryPointTargetBuildDescription: SwiftModuleBuildDescription)] {
var explicitlyEnabledDiscovery = false
var explicitlySpecifiedPath: AbsolutePath?
if case let .entryPointExecutable(caseExplicitlyEnabledDiscovery, caseExplicitlySpecifiedPath) = destinationBuildParameters.testingParameters.testProductStyle {
explicitlyEnabledDiscovery = caseExplicitlyEnabledDiscovery
explicitlySpecifiedPath = caseExplicitlySpecifiedPath
}
let isEntryPointPathSpecifiedExplicitly = explicitlySpecifiedPath != nil
var isDiscoveryEnabledRedundantly = explicitlyEnabledDiscovery && !isEntryPointPathSpecifiedExplicitly
var result: [(ResolvedProduct, SwiftModuleBuildDescription?, SwiftModuleBuildDescription)] = []
for (testProduct, testBuildDescription) in testProducts {
let package = testBuildDescription.package
isDiscoveryEnabledRedundantly = isDiscoveryEnabledRedundantly && nil == testProduct.testEntryPointModule
// If a non-explicitly specified test entry point file exists, prefer that over test discovery.
// This is designed as an escape hatch when test discovery is not appropriate and for backwards
// compatibility for projects that have existing test entry point files (e.g. XCTMain.swift, LinuxMain.swift).
let toolsVersion = package.manifest.toolsVersion
// If `testProduct.testEntryPointTarget` is non-nil, it may either represent an `XCTMain.swift` (formerly `LinuxMain.swift`) file
// if such a file is located in the package, or it may represent a test entry point file at a path specified by the option
// `--experimental-test-entry-point-path <file>`. The latter is useful because it still performs test discovery and places the discovered
// tests into a separate target/module named "<PackageName>PackageDiscoveredTests". Then, that entry point file may import that module and
// obtain that list to pass it to the `XCTMain(...)` function and avoid needing to maintain a list of tests itself.
if testProduct.testEntryPointModule != nil && explicitlyEnabledDiscovery && !isEntryPointPathSpecifiedExplicitly {
let testEntryPointName = testProduct.underlying.testEntryPointPath?.basename ?? SwiftModule.defaultTestEntryPointName
observabilityScope.emit(warning: "'--enable-test-discovery' was specified so the '\(testEntryPointName)' entry point file for '\(testProduct.name)' will be ignored and an entry point will be generated automatically. To use test discovery with a custom entry point file, pass '--experimental-test-entry-point-path <file>'.")
} else if testProduct.testEntryPointModule == nil, let testEntryPointPath = explicitlySpecifiedPath, !fileSystem.exists(testEntryPointPath) {
observabilityScope.emit(error: "'--experimental-test-entry-point-path' was specified but the file '\(testEntryPointPath)' could not be found.")
}
/// Generates test discovery modules, which contain derived sources listing the discovered tests.
func generateDiscoveryTargets() throws -> (target: SwiftModule, resolved: ResolvedModule, buildDescription: SwiftModuleBuildDescription) {
let discoveryTargetName = "\(package.manifest.displayName)PackageDiscoveredTests"
let discoveryDerivedDir = destinationBuildParameters.buildPath.appending(components: "\(discoveryTargetName).derived")
let discoveryMainFile = discoveryDerivedDir.appending(component: TestDiscoveryTool.mainFileName)
var discoveryPaths: [AbsolutePath] = []
discoveryPaths.append(discoveryMainFile)
for testTarget in testProduct.modules {
let path = discoveryDerivedDir.appending(components: testTarget.name + ".swift")
discoveryPaths.append(path)
}
let discoveryTarget = SwiftModule(
name: discoveryTargetName,
dependencies: testProduct.underlying.modules.map { .module($0, conditions: []) },
packageAccess: true, // test target is allowed access to package decls by default
testDiscoverySrc: Sources(paths: discoveryPaths, root: discoveryDerivedDir)
)
var discoveryResolvedModule = ResolvedModule(
packageIdentity: testProduct.packageIdentity,
underlying: discoveryTarget,
dependencies: testProduct.modules.map { .module($0, conditions: []) },
defaultLocalization: testProduct.defaultLocalization,
supportedPlatforms: testProduct.supportedPlatforms,
platformVersionProvider: testProduct.platformVersionProvider
)
discoveryResolvedModule.buildTriple = testProduct.buildTriple
let discoveryTargetBuildDescription = try SwiftModuleBuildDescription(
package: package,
target: discoveryResolvedModule,
toolsVersion: toolsVersion,
buildParameters: testBuildDescription.buildParameters,
testTargetRole: .discovery,
shouldDisableSandbox: shouldDisableSandbox,
fileSystem: fileSystem,
observabilityScope: observabilityScope
)
return (discoveryTarget, discoveryResolvedModule, discoveryTargetBuildDescription)
}
/// Generates a synthesized test entry point target, consisting of a single "main" file which calls the test entry
/// point API and leverages the test discovery target to reference which tests to run.
func generateSynthesizedEntryPointTarget(
swiftTargetDependencies: [Module.Dependency],
resolvedTargetDependencies: [ResolvedModule.Dependency]
) throws -> SwiftModuleBuildDescription {
let entryPointDerivedDir = destinationBuildParameters.buildPath.appending(components: "\(testProduct.name).derived")
let entryPointMainFileName = TestEntryPointTool.mainFileName
let entryPointMainFile = entryPointDerivedDir.appending(component: entryPointMainFileName)
let entryPointSources = Sources(paths: [entryPointMainFile], root: entryPointDerivedDir)
let entryPointTarget = SwiftModule(
name: testProduct.name,
type: .library,
dependencies: testProduct.underlying.modules.map { .module($0, conditions: []) } + swiftTargetDependencies,
packageAccess: true, // test target is allowed access to package decls
testEntryPointSources: entryPointSources
)
var entryPointResolvedTarget = ResolvedModule(
packageIdentity: testProduct.packageIdentity,
underlying: entryPointTarget,
dependencies: testProduct.modules.map { .module($0, conditions: []) } + resolvedTargetDependencies,
defaultLocalization: testProduct.defaultLocalization,
supportedPlatforms: testProduct.supportedPlatforms,
platformVersionProvider: testProduct.platformVersionProvider
)
entryPointResolvedTarget.buildTriple = testProduct.buildTriple
return try SwiftModuleBuildDescription(
package: package,
target: entryPointResolvedTarget,
toolsVersion: toolsVersion,
buildParameters: testBuildDescription.buildParameters,
testTargetRole: .entryPoint(isSynthesized: true),
shouldDisableSandbox: shouldDisableSandbox,
fileSystem: fileSystem,
observabilityScope: observabilityScope
)
}
let discoveryTargets: (target: SwiftModule, resolved: ResolvedModule, buildDescription: SwiftModuleBuildDescription)?
let swiftTargetDependencies: [Module.Dependency]
let resolvedTargetDependencies: [ResolvedModule.Dependency]
if destinationBuildParameters.triple.isDarwin() {
discoveryTargets = nil
swiftTargetDependencies = []
resolvedTargetDependencies = []
} else {
discoveryTargets = try generateDiscoveryTargets()
swiftTargetDependencies = [.module(discoveryTargets!.target, conditions: [])]
resolvedTargetDependencies = [.module(discoveryTargets!.resolved, conditions: [])]
}
if !destinationBuildParameters.triple.isDarwin(), let entryPointResolvedTarget = testProduct.testEntryPointModule {
if isEntryPointPathSpecifiedExplicitly || explicitlyEnabledDiscovery {
if isEntryPointPathSpecifiedExplicitly {
// Allow using the explicitly-specified test entry point target, but still perform test discovery and thus declare a dependency on the discovery modules.
let entryPointTarget = SwiftModule(
name: entryPointResolvedTarget.underlying.name,
dependencies: entryPointResolvedTarget.underlying.dependencies + swiftTargetDependencies,
packageAccess: entryPointResolvedTarget.packageAccess,
testEntryPointSources: entryPointResolvedTarget.underlying.sources
)
let entryPointResolvedTarget = ResolvedModule(
packageIdentity: testProduct.packageIdentity,
underlying: entryPointTarget,
dependencies: entryPointResolvedTarget.dependencies + resolvedTargetDependencies,
defaultLocalization: testProduct.defaultLocalization,
supportedPlatforms: testProduct.supportedPlatforms,
platformVersionProvider: testProduct.platformVersionProvider
)
let entryPointTargetBuildDescription = try SwiftModuleBuildDescription(
package: package,
target: entryPointResolvedTarget,
toolsVersion: toolsVersion,
buildParameters: destinationBuildParameters,
testTargetRole: .entryPoint(isSynthesized: false),
shouldDisableSandbox: shouldDisableSandbox,
fileSystem: fileSystem,
observabilityScope: observabilityScope
)
result.append((testProduct, discoveryTargets?.buildDescription, entryPointTargetBuildDescription))
} else {
// Ignore test entry point and synthesize one, declaring a dependency on the test discovery targets created above.
let entryPointTargetBuildDescription = try generateSynthesizedEntryPointTarget(
swiftTargetDependencies: swiftTargetDependencies,
resolvedTargetDependencies: resolvedTargetDependencies
)
result.append((testProduct, discoveryTargets?.buildDescription, entryPointTargetBuildDescription))
}
} else {
// Use the test entry point as-is, without performing test discovery.
let entryPointTargetBuildDescription = try SwiftModuleBuildDescription(
package: package,
target: entryPointResolvedTarget,
toolsVersion: toolsVersion,
buildParameters: destinationBuildParameters,
testTargetRole: .entryPoint(isSynthesized: false),
shouldDisableSandbox: shouldDisableSandbox,
fileSystem: fileSystem,
observabilityScope: observabilityScope
)
result.append((testProduct, nil, entryPointTargetBuildDescription))
}
} else {
// Synthesize a test entry point target, declaring a dependency on the test discovery targets.
let entryPointTargetBuildDescription = try generateSynthesizedEntryPointTarget(
swiftTargetDependencies: swiftTargetDependencies,
resolvedTargetDependencies: resolvedTargetDependencies
)
result.append((testProduct, discoveryTargets?.buildDescription, entryPointTargetBuildDescription))
}
}
if isDiscoveryEnabledRedundantly {
observabilityScope.emit(warning: "'--enable-test-discovery' option is deprecated; tests are automatically discovered on all platforms")
}
return result
}
}
